Looking for some reviews on the SS Whip. All I can find when I search is every single online seller and no reviews.

So has anyone rode it? Whats some opinions on it and how does it compare to the Lyman? I ride cable only and kite. I need to replace my Reflex and I want a stiffer ride for air tricks.

My biggest concern is the grindbase, how slick is it and how does it hold up? How much does the molded fins effect pressing and rails? Lastly has anyone pulled out the 2013 fast track yet? I know it's soon for that but this is why my 2011 Reflex is dead.

I demo'd a 12 whip for one session in spring, never rode a lyman and was riding a 09 response for previous season.

the whip was stiffer and faster than my response. better pop, rather more consistent, but not like my watson that has a bit more vertical. note my response is the year before the stiffened up all the boards. It tracked a ton better. biggest complaint about my response is it could slip a bit on hard edges up the wake, not the whip though. The whip is basically the continuous rocker equivalent of the lyman.

The channels run the whole length of the board, unlike the ballistic series that disappear in the middle for a smooth area between the feet. I'd guess the ballistic boards would be better for cable + kite.
The molded fins are pretty pronounced. The base is bombproof.
